Output ecb14a3412ff29be634b4bc527d8907880759432c04d07fa14bd94421ddd8a1c:0

value
6975029793510
script pubkey
OP_0 OP_PUSHBYTES_20 c5944d263ce36773275ee54bd05a5996332cfdf6
address
tb1qck2y6f3uudnhxf67u49aqkjejcejel0kcp2yzs
transaction
ecb14a3412ff29be634b4bc527d8907880759432c04d07fa14bd94421ddd8a1c
confirmations
187299
spent
true